yar, bios>>advanced>>onboard device configuration

Picture:
http://putstuff.putfile.com/48308/933363

Here you have 2 settings:
(1) HD Audio - set to: DISABLE
(2) FRONT PANEL support type - set this to: HD Audio

With the second setting configured like this you can connect X-Fi to the front panel connectors. I have a different X-Fi but your model is supposed to support HD audio connectors, I think. You can check this anyway.
